QUESTION ONE
A power station works at the critical state of pressure and temperature, has
an installed rated capacity of 1100 MW. The ambient temperature in the
boiler house is 31 C, air humidity is 0.0204 kg/kg dry air, velocity of wind
around the boiler =3 m/s and the ratio of bottom ash to fly ash =90:10.
Assume barometer reading is 760 mm of mercury. Percentage composition
of coal fuel input to the power station is taken as: C=88%, H2=4.3%,
N2=0.7%, O2=4%, S=1%, Ash=2%

Calculate
I. The gross calorific value of the fuel.
Solution

CVH= [4.18/100][8080 C% + 34500 (H%-O%/8)+ 2220S%]


= [4.18/100][8080*8 + 34500 (4.3-4/8)+ 2220*1]
= 35294.24kJ/kg
CVL = CVH mw*4.18*588.76
= 35294.24 (0.043x18/2)*4.18*588.76
= 34341.83 kJ/kg =GCV

VIII. Describe the types of draught and compute the height of the chimney to
get static draught of 22 mm of water if the mean flue gas temperature in
the chimney is measured as 190 oC

Solution
P= (air-gas) H=P[(1/RaTa)-(1/RgTg)]H
=1.013x105[(1/ (287x304)-1/(224x463)]
= w hw =1000x22x10-3=22
H=22/ {1.013x105[(1/(287x304)-1/(224x463)]}= 120.9127 m
